1927 BSA S27, 500cc

Here is a beautifully restored example of one of the archetypal British "Flat-tankers" - the BSA S, 500cc sidevlave. What's more this is a 1927 model probably the best  year in general for Flat tankers because they have decent brakes and wired edge tyre type rims.

This example has been beautifully restored, used in events and then stored for some time. It starts really easily and sounds fantastic. Auto oil pump is working well.

Rides well, decent brakes especially the rear. Gears and clutch are all spot -on there's no jumping out of gear.
